Ticket: Config drift on billing-worker blue-green slots. During the last Ledgerline deploy, the green slot for the billing worker picked up retry settings that never landed in blue, so flips now change behavior silently. Proposal: pin both slots to the same rendered config and make the deploy script diff them before cutover. Please review the diff-check logic in the attached patch. For reference, here are the values both slots should converge on.

settings of yajop-kaweg:
zorael:
  log_level: error
  metrics_host: metrics.zorael.qorvellabs.internal
  pin: 7019
  pool_size: 8

## Tuning sort stability

Quick context for the sync: the Quillbarrow report builder switched to a stable merge sort last sprint, which fixed the flickering row order but cost us some speed on big exports. We compensated with chunked sorting and an early-exit check for presorted data. Nothing else should need touching. The knobs that matter live in one spot, shown here.

constants for kaduf-tafop:
QUOTAS = {
    "holwyn": 877,
    "pelox": 887,
    "zorath": 371,
    "ralir": 836,
    "juldor": 266,
}

Internal Memo — Second-Source Supplier Search

Team, quick update. We're actively hunting a second source for the gearbox housings currently supplied solely by Ferrowick Castings. Procurement has shortlisted three candidates — two in the Velder Valley region, one near Ostbridge. Sample runs start next month; budget impact is modest, roughly a 4% unit premium during qualification. Please ring-fence that in the Q2 forecast. Don't share outside finance yet. The reasoning behind the urgency is set out in the note below.

board note of tagug-hahag: Praionax Logistics is in early talks to buy Julaxek Group for about $36.3 million. The Julmir launch date is March 1, and nothing goes to the press before then.

## Handover: resizely CLI

Handing over the resizely batch image-resizer before I rotate off. The worker pool logic is in pool.go; concurrency defaults to CPU count. Known issue: EXIF rotation is ignored on TIFF inputs — ticket filed. Tests pass except the flaky S-curve resampling snapshot, which you can regenerate. Release builds are signed from the Lintbarrow CI box. If the signing keystore ever locks itself (it does after three bad attempts), use the recovery flow with the passphrase below.

strongbox words: raldor-eliir-lamael